Hayley has worked within the corporate arena since 1989 and has always demonstrated a passion for excellence, personal development and change. An experienced people and strategy manager specialising in talent management and continued professional development. She has worked with many blue chip organisations specialising in change, project management, leadership development and performance through individuals and teams. Some notable clients include: Amec, BT, Diageo, Royal London Group, TDG and Standard Life.
